第1章(含如何用VC++60建工程与写、编译、执行程序)

上传人:jk****g 文档编号:252666723 上传时间:2024-11-19 格式:PPTX 页数:37 大小:891.13KB
返回 下载 相关 举报
第1章(含如何用VC++60建工程与写、编译、执行程序)_第1页
第1页 / 共37页
第1章(含如何用VC++60建工程与写、编译、执行程序)_第2页
第2页 / 共37页
第1章(含如何用VC++60建工程与写、编译、执行程序)_第3页
第3页 / 共37页
点击查看更多>>
资源描述
单击此处编辑母版标题样式,单击此处编辑母版文本样式,第二级,第三级,第四级,第五级,*,本章导读,本章通过C程序实例分析着手,使读者从宏观上整体把握和了解C程序的基本结构、C程序的开发调试过程,对C程序开发设计有较深入的感性认识,进而强化对计算机语言和程序设计的理解,为进一步学习C语言程序设计打下基础。,C语言程序设计,(Visual C+6.0环境),返回本书目录,第1章 C语言绪论,本章主要知识点,(,1)Visual C+6.0环境运行的C程序实例。,(2)C程序的基本结构。,(3)C语言的词法和输入/输出。,(4)程序设计语言发展。,第1章C语言绪,论,论,C语言程序,设,设计,(Visual C+6.0,环,环境),返回本章导,读,读,1.2C程序的基,本,本结构,1.3C语言的词,法,法,1.5,程,程序设计语,言,言发展,1.4C语言数据,输,输入和输出,1.1Visual C+6.0环,境,境运行的C,程,程序实例,C语言程序,设,设计,(Visual C+6.0,环,环境),返回本章目,录,录,1.1.2C程序,的,的开发过程,1.1.3Visual C+6.0集成环境,1.1.1C程序,实,实例,1.1Visual C+6.0环,境,境运行的C,程,程序实例,C语言程序,设,设计,(Visual C+6.0,环,环境),返回本节目,录,录,2.C程,序,序实例(2),3.C程,序,序实例(3),1.C程,序,序实例(1),1.1.1C程序,实,实例,1.1.1C程序,实,实例(1),C语言程序,设,设计,(Visual C+6.0,环,环境),返回本节目,录,录,1.C程序,实,实例1,【例1.1,】,】输出一行,信,信息:Thise is a Cprogram.,程序名为l1_1.cpp。,#include stdio.h/*文件包含*/,main()/*主,函,函数*/,printf(Thisis aC program.n);/*输,出,出信息*/,程序输出结,果,果:,Thisis aC program.,程序演示,例1.1,程序演示,单击运行,输入源程序,弹出运行结果窗口,运行结果,返回例题,返回本节目,录,录,1.1.1C程序,实,实例(2),C语言程序,设,设计,(Visual C+6.0,环,环境),2.C程序,实,实例2,【例1.2,】,】输入两个,整,整数,输出,它,它们的和。,程序名为l1_2.cpp。,#include stdio.h/*文件,包,包含*/,main()/*主函,数,数*/,int a,b,c;/*声,明,明定义变量a,b和c*/,scanf(%d%d,/*,输,输入变量a,和,和b的值*/,c=a+b;/*计算c,等,等于a与b,的,的和值*/,printf(c=%dn,c);/*输,出,出变量c的,值,值*/,运行程序输,入,入:,90,7,程序结果:,C=97,返回本节目,录,录,程序演示,例1.2,程序演示,单击运行,输入源程序,弹出运行结果窗口,运行结果,输入90和7,并以回车作分隔符和输入结束符。,返回例题,返回本节目,录,录,1.1.1C程序,实,实例(3),C语言程序,设,设计,(Visual C+6.0,环,环境),3.C程序,实,实例3,【例1.3,】,】输入两个,整,整数,通过,调,调用函数计,算,算它们的和,,,,然后输出,和,和值。,程序名为l1_3.cpp。,#include stdio.h/*文件包,含,含*/,int sum(int x,int y)/*定,义,义sum函,数,数*/,int z;/*声,明,明定义变量z*/,z=x+y;/*计算z等,于,于x与y的,和,和值*/,return(z);/*将z的值,返,返回,通过sum带回,调,调用处*/,main()/*主函数*/,int a,b,c;/*声明,定,定义变量a,b和c*/,scanf(%d%d,/*输,入,入变量a和b的值*/,c=sum(a,b);/*调用sum函数,将,得,得到的值赋,给,给c*/,printf(c=%dn,c);/*输出,变,变量c的值*/,运行程序输,入,入:,90 7,程序结果:,C=97,返回本节目,录,录,程序演示,例1.3,程序演示,单击运行,输入源程序,弹出运行结果窗口,返回例题,运行结果,输入90和7,并以空格作间隔符,以回车作输入结束符。,返回本节目,录,录,1.1.2C程序,的,的开发过程,C语言程序,设,设计,(Visual C+6.0,环,环境),返回本节目,录,录,1.编辑,2.编译,(1)编辑,指,指编辑创建源,程,程序是将编写好,的,的C语言源,程,程序代码录,入,入到计算机,中,中,形成源,程,程序文件。,(2)本书,用,用Visual C+6.0,环,环境提供的,全,全屏幕编辑,器,器。在附录3中介绍TurboC 2.0,的,的环境情况,。,。,(3)在VC 6.0环境中的源程序文件,,,,其扩展名为.cpp,而在TurboC 2.0环境中,的,的源程序文,件,件的扩展名,为,为.c。,(1)编译,源,源程序就是,由,由C系统提,供,供的编译器,将,将源程序文,件,件的源代码,转,转换成目标,代,代码的过程,。,。,(2)编译,过,过程主要进,行,行词法分析和,语,语法分析,在分析过,程,程中如果发,现,现错误,将,错,错误信息显,示,示在屏幕上,通,通知用户。,经,经过编译后,的,的目标文件的扩展名为.obj。,1.1.2C程序,的,的开发过程,C语言程序,设,设计,(Visual C+6.0,环,环境),返回本节目,录,录,3.连接,4.运行,(1)连接,过,过程是将编,译,译过程中生,成,成的目标代,码,码进行连接,处,处理,生成,可,可执行程序,文,文件的过程,。,。,(2,),),在,在,连,连,接,接,过,过,程,程,中,中,,,,,时,时,常,常,还,还,要,要,加,加,入,入,一,一,些,些,系,系,统,统,提,提,供,供,的,的,库,库,文,文,件,件,代,代,码,码,。,。,经,经,过,过,连,连,接,接,后,后,生,生,成,成,的,的可,执,执,行,行,文,文,件,件的扩,展,展,名,名为.exe。,运,行,行,可,可,执,执,行,行,文,文,件,件,的,的,方,方,法,法,很,很,多,多,,,,,可,可,在,在C,系,系,统,统,下,下,执,执,行,行,“,“,运,运,行,行,”,”,命,命,令,令,。,。,也,也,可,可,以,以,在,在,操,操,作,作,系,系,统,统,下,下,直,直,接,接,执,执,行,行,可,可,执,执,行,行,文,文,件,件,。,。,可,执,执,行,行,的,的,程,程,序,序,文,文,件,件,运,运,行,行,后,后,,,,,将,将,在,在,屏,屏,幕,幕,上,上,显,显,示,示,程,程,序,序,执,执,行,行,的,的,结,结,果,果,。,。,1.1.3VisualC+6.0,集,成,成,环,环,境,境,C,语,语,言,言,程,程,序,序,设,设,计,计,(VisualC+6.0,环,环,境,境,),),返,回,回,本,本,节,节,目,目,录,录,1.,启,启,动,动VisualC+6.0,环,环,境,境,2.,编,编,辑,辑,源,源,程,程,序,序,文,文,件,件,3.,编,编,译,译,和,和,连,连,接,接,4.,执,执,行,行,利,用,用VisualC+6.0,集,集,成,成,环,环,境,境,开,开,发,发C,程,程,序,序,的,的,过,过,程,程,如,如,下,下,:,:,1.1.3VisualC+6.0,集,成,成,环,环,境,境,C,语,语,言,言,程,程,序,序,设,设,计,计,(VisualC+6.0,环,环,境,境,),),返,回,回,本,本,节,节,目,目,录,录,1.,启,启,动,动VisualC+6.0,环,环,境,境,方,法,法,:,:单,击,击,“,“,开,开,始,始,”,”-,“,“,程,程,序,序,”,”-,“,“MicrosoftVisualstudio6.0,”,”-,“,“MicrosoftVisualC+6.0,”,”,命,命,令,令,,,,,启,启,动,动VisualC+,,,,VC6,主,主,窗,窗,口,口,如,如,下,下,:,:,菜单栏,项目工作区,标题栏,输出区,工具栏,状态栏,文件编辑区,返,回,回,1.1.3VisualC+6.0,集,成,成,环,环,境,境,C,语,语,言,言,程,程,序,序,设,设,计,计,(Visual C+6.0,环,环境),返回本,节,节目录,2.,编,编辑源,程,程序文,件,件,(,1,)建立,新,新工程,项,项目,单击“,文,文件”-“新,建,建”,,弹,弹出,“新建,”,”对话,框,框。,单击“,工,工程”,选,选项卡,;,;单击,“Win32ConsoleApplication”,选项;,“,“工程,”,”文件,框,框中输,入,入项,目名,,如,如,“gc1”,和“位,置,置”框,输,输入,或选择,新,新项目,所,所在位,置,置,单,击,击,“确定,”,”按钮,。,。弹出,“Win32,Console Application Step,1of1”,对话框,。,。,单击,“Anemptyproject”,按,按钮和,“,“完,成”按,钮,钮。,系统显,示,示“新,建,建工程,信,信息”,对,对,话框。,单,单击“,确,确定”,按,按钮。,单击“工程”,单击“,Win32 Console Application,”,输入项目名,选择新项目位置,单击“确定”,单击该选项,单击“完成”,单击“确定”,返,回,回,1.1.3Visual C+6.0,集成环,境,境,C语言,程,程序设,计,计,(Visual C+6.0,环,环境),返回本,节,节目录,2.,编,编辑源,程,程序文,件,件,(,2,)建立,新,新项目,中,中的文,件,件,单击“,文,文件”-“新,建,建”,,弹,弹,出“新,建,建”对,话,话框。,选择“,文,文件”,选,选项卡,。,。单击,“C+SourceFile”选,项,项,在,“文件,”,”文件,框,框中输,入,入文件,名,名,,单击“,确,确定”,按,按钮。,系,系统自,动,动,返回VC6主,窗,窗口。,显示文,件,件编辑,区,区窗口,,,,在文,件,件编辑,区窗口,输,输入源,程,程序文,件,件。,单击“文件”,输入文件名,单击“C+Source file”,单击“确定”,选择“添加工程”,输入源程序,返,回,回,1.1.3Visual C+6.0,集成环,境,境,C语言,程,程序设,计,计,(Visual C+6.0,环,环境),返回本,节,节目录,3.,编,编译和,连,连接,方法一,:,:选择主,窗,窗口菜,单,单栏中,“,“编译,”,”菜单,项,项;系,统,统弹出,下,下拉菜,单,单,选,择,择“构,件,件”菜,单,单命令,。,。,方法二,:,:单击主,窗,窗口编,译,译工具,栏,栏上的,“,“Build”按,钮,钮进行,编,编译和,连,连接。,单击“编译”,(1),系,系统对,程,程序文,件,件进行,编,编译和,连,连接,,生,生成以,项,项目名,称,称命名,的,的可执,行,行目标,代,代码文,件,件,.exe,。,(2),编译连,接,接过程,中,中,系,统,统如发,现,现程序,有,有语法,错,错误,,则,则在输,出,出区窗,口,口中显,示,示错误,信,信息,,给,给出错,误,误的性,质,质、出,现,现位置,和,和错误,的,的原因,等,等。如,果,果双击,某,某条错,误,误,编,辑,辑区窗,口,口右侧,出,出现一,个,个箭头,,,,指示,再,再现错,误,误的程,序,序行。,用,用户据,此,此对源,程,程序进,行,行相应,的,的修改,,,,并重,新,新编译,和,和连接,,,,直到,通,通过为,止,止。,单击“Build”,返,回,回,1.1.3Visu
展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 图纸专区 > 幼儿教育


cop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!